Ingredients of Crab Quiche

  1. Prepare 1 of pie shell.
  2. It’s 1 cup of shredded Swiss cheese.
  3. It’s 1/2 cup of chopped red pepper.
  4. Prepare 1/4 cup of chopped green onion.
  5. It’s 1 tbsp of butter.
  6. You need 3 of large eggs.
  7. Prepare 1 1/2 cup of half and half cream.
  8. Make ready 1/2 tsp of salt.
  9. It’s 1/4 tsp of pepper.
  10. You need 3/4 cup of imitation crab meat.

Crab Quiche instructions

  1. Bake pie crust covered in aluminum foil for 5 minutes at 450. Uncover and bake 5 more minutes.
  2. Immediately dprinkle with 1/2 cup cheese.
  3. Reduce heat to 375.
  4. Saute peppers and onions in butter.
  5. In large bowl whisk eggs, cream, salt and pepper.
  6. Stir in crab meat, peppers, onions and rest of cheese.
  7. Add into crust.
  8. Bake 30-35 minutes until firm.
